Betty Cabinet Bronze Swirl - hand embroidered haute couture furniture
By Roome London, Geraldine Larkin
Located in London, GB
BETTY BRONZE SWIRL
Designed by Roome London and Geraldine Larkin.
Through a shared belief in using time-honoured techniques within contemporary design, a collaboration with furniture makers Roome London sees the emergence of 21st Century Modern.
The Betty Cabinet is made to order from lacquered ash wood veneers and fine upholstered with exquisite hand embroidery, which is beautifully showcased within bespoke door frames combined with luxurious cabinetry.
The bespoke brass handles and door frames are complemented by solid brass legs.
For its natural flames and character crown-cut ash has been used, coated in a dark lacquer to enhance the beauty of its grain.
The Bronze Swirl hand-embroidered detailing is a collection of carefully selected metallic glass beads and silks threads. The pattern is exclusively designed for the cabinet and is carefully upholstered within bespoke door frames, which showcase the design to a magnificent effect.
Each piece of ash is unique and acts in striking contrast to the hand embroidery.

Vortex Cabinet
By LINLEY London
Located in London, GB
The Vortex cabinet is as much a work of art and a puzzle as it is an item of furniture. Covered in a veneer of Sycamore and Santos rosewood, the marquetry design challenges the perceptions of a usual cabinet. An optical illusion with seemingly no discernible doors or drawers, beautiful in its own right but deceiving in its initial impression of functionality.
